Modern neoclassical (otherwise “mainstream”) economists — specifically those for official website the theoretic passion business economics — features several important arguments into criteria otherwise desirability out-of government. Indeed, of many teachers consider this a rigorous excuse for the life and you may restrictions of your state.

We shall start by the discussing the thought of Pareto optimality, tell you how Pareto requirement is utilized to justify state action, after which have a look at exactly how anarchists you will target on the underlying presumptions of them economic justifications with the state. Immediately following examining the general critique, we’ll turn-to the issue out-of public merchandise (additionally the closely related externalities matter). Once proving just how many economists believe that these issues require bodies step, we are going to envision just how kept-anarchists and you may anarcho-capitalists you will respond.

One particular generally-utilized layout into the theoretic passions business economics try “Pareto optimality” (also known as “Pareto overall performance”). An allowance is actually Pareto-maximum iff it’s impossible and work out one or more person better off versus and also make anybody else tough of; a good Pareto improvement was a change in an allotment that renders anybody better off in the place of and come up with others tough away from. Given that Hal Varian’s Microeconomic Study shows you, “[A] Pareto productive allotment is but one wherein per broker can be as well-off as possible, given the tools of your own most other agencies.” “Better” and you can “worse” was centered purely abreast of subjective needs and is summarized in an excellent “utility means,” or ordinal mathematical directory of choice pleasure.

Anarcho-capitalists are really familiar with it type of thought and you can spend lots of time looking to deny it; left- anarchists are generally shorter interested, but it is nonetheless beneficial to observe how the latest leftover-anarchist you’ll behave

If you find yourself initial it might seem that every situation are necessarily Pareto optimum, it is not the actual situation. Correct, whether your simply a good was dinner, and each broker wants as frequently restaurants that you could, up coming the shipping are Pareto optimum. However, if half of the latest representatives own as well as the other 1 / 2 of individual outfits, this new distribution will not fundamentally become Pareto max, due to the fact for every agent might prefer possibly a whole lot more food and fewer attire or the other way around.

Furthermore, virtually all bodies step makes some individuals better off or other people bad out of, therefore obviously this new pursuit of Pareto developments has actually absolutely nothing to complete with what genuine governments would

Generally, economists perform anticipate agents to help you willingly trade-in any disease and that isn’t Pareto optimal; however, neoclassical theorists keeps sensed enough activities in which change would be a difficult path to Pareto optimality. Eg, that is amazing each agent is indeed scared of one other one to it avoid both, as they could each other benefit from interaction. What they desire is a different and you can powerful company to age.grams. protect one another representatives from both for them to arrived at a beneficial Pareto-optimum allocation. What they desire, in a nutshell, ‘s the county. If you are economists’ advice are often far more tricky, the fundamental instinct would be the fact government is necessary to fulfill the relatively uncontroversial concept away from Pareto optimality.

Anarchists of all types perform quickly object that the very existence out of deontological anarchists suggests that Pareto optimality cannot justify state step. In the event the possibly the slightest escalation in the level of state pastime incompensably damage the latest deontological anarchist, following definitely it is never ever correct that state step tends to make some people best off without and make people others bad of.

On account of such problems, used economists need to ft its judgments upon the fresh alot more debatable judgments regarding cost-work with investigation. (Planned out of Richard Posner, this economistic rates-work with method to coverage choices is called “wealth-maximization”; a common synonym try “Kaldor-Hicks overall performance.”) Which have prices-work with data, there is absolutely no pretense made you to definitely authorities policy possess unanimous acceptance. Ergo, it is available to the countless arguments seem to made to age.g. utilitarianism; also, while the prices-work for research is based through to agents’ desire to expend, in the place of on agents’ electric, they incurs way more moral paradoxes than simply utilitarianism generally do.
